https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=58358 --- Comment #59 from Renato Miró --- I'm sorry it didn't work for you, John. In my case, I did some tests and verified that other Xorg options (ShadowFB off, BackingStore off, Silkenmouse off) didn't help -- while NoAccel effectively prevented problems in Libreoffice and in other situations, both when using Xfce and KDE4 (on Mageia 5). Perhaps this is a complex bug which results from problems both in the X11 drivers and Libreoffice's inability to deal with these driver problems. BTW, what hardware & driver combination are you using (please describe the machines on which the bug occurs). If you're using an Nvidia card, have you tried Nouveau? Have you tried the VESA or fbdev driver (if any of these works in your hardware) It's also worth noting that maybe, in spite of symptoms being similar, solutions might not be the same on different hardware. I'm attaching an image of the bug happening over here with anti-aliasing turned off, which apparently would prevent the bug on your hardware. To test a big document, I used "WG42-WriterGuideLO.odt", available online with 480+ pages and ~14MB. With option NoAccel, no problem happened over here. I don't know much, really, but these problems are usually associated with bad screen handling: either two things are writing to the video memory, a buffer is updated with the wrong content, the screen is refreshed from the buffer and partially overwrites what Libreoffice has already written, or Libreoffice writes to the wrong buffer, or maybe there's even a speed problem. In my case using acceleration seemingly causes that sort of mistakes in screen updating. Maybe if we knew details about your hardware (particularly the video card brand and model), we could search for similar problems on that hardware. Good luck! https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/show_bug.cgi?id=105192 Xisco Faulí changed: What|Removed |Added Keywords||bibisected, bisected, ||regression Status|UNCONFIRMED |NEW CC||jl...@mail.com, ||xiscofa...@libreoffice.org Ever confirmed|0 |1 --- Comment #1 from Xisco Faulí --- Regression introduced by: author Justin Luth2016-06-25 19:21:08 (GMT) committer Miklos Vajna 2016-06-29 07:35:54 (GMT) commit 50bf96d31ab2eb546f6c71cc93c1fa5dd4bf3044 (patch) tree6fa465f41eb719352e2c9d730cd452fd5bf41d17 parent 1294013bf5d373ded1d050370569acdc2b68c5f5 (diff) tdf#90697 docx - don't change continuous break into page break As soon as you set PROP_PAGE_DESC_NAME, you are inserting that style as a page break. Setting a pagebreak via a continous break was first introduced in commit 50cb1667020494906afaacb68d4163d1eda527cf but the unittest for that commit no longer uses this code. I'm suggesting it be reverted. It really messes up round-tripping when continuous breaks are removed/replaced with hard page breaks. There are a few odd cases where the very first section needs to set the page break via the continuous break, so it hasn't been eliminated completely.
